From c282c981c10929dbdc56e0ce561dec3ca8e5725b Mon Sep 17 00:00:00 2001 From: Natalia Portillo Date: Thu, 1 Feb 2018 20:12:56 +0000 Subject: [PATCH] =?UTF-8?q?=F0=9F=90=9BFix=20image-info=20commands=20null?= =?UTF-8?q?=20references.?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- DiscImageChef.Core/ImageInfo.cs | 12 ++++++------ 1 file changed, 6 insertions(+), 6 deletions(-) diff --git a/DiscImageChef.Core/ImageInfo.cs b/DiscImageChef.Core/ImageInfo.cs index 16077b10..8459add5 100644 --- a/DiscImageChef.Core/ImageInfo.cs +++ b/DiscImageChef.Core/ImageInfo.cs @@ -552,15 +552,15 @@ namespace DiscImageChef.Core foreach(DumpHardwareType dump in imageFormat.DumpHardware) { - if(dump.Manufacturer.Length > manufacturerLen) + if(dump.Manufacturer?.Length > manufacturerLen) manufacturerLen = dump.Manufacturer.Length; - if(dump.Model.Length > modelLen) modelLen = dump.Model.Length; - if(dump.Serial.Length > serialLen) serialLen = dump.Serial.Length; - if(dump.Software.Name.Length > softwareLen) + if(dump.Model?.Length > modelLen) modelLen = dump.Model.Length; + if(dump.Serial?.Length > serialLen) serialLen = dump.Serial.Length; + if(dump.Software?.Name?.Length > softwareLen) softwareLen = dump.Software.Name.Length; - if(dump.Software.Version.Length > versionLen) + if(dump.Software?.Version?.Length > versionLen) versionLen = dump.Software.Version.Length; - if(dump.Software.OperatingSystem.Length > osLen) + if(dump.Software?.OperatingSystem?.Length > osLen) osLen = dump.Software.OperatingSystem.Length; foreach(ExtentType extent in dump.Extents) {